Jim Leyland resigns as Mgr of the Tigers, after a very successful career as a Big League Manager, but will remain in the organization in another capacity, more than likely as an advisor/consultant on player development/acquistions.

Jim was a former minor leaguer who had a mediocre career as a player, but flourished as a Manager for the Pirates, Marlins and Tigers and won a World Series ring.

Hats off to Jim for a great career with the Tigers!!
